:root{--oc-primary: #158CC5;--oc-primary-hover: #158CC5;--oc-bg: #F6F6F6;--oc-card-bg: #ffffff;--oc-text: #2F2725;--oc-text-muted: #1d1d1f;--oc-border: #e5e5e7;--oc-shadow: 0 2px 12px rgba(0,0,0,.08);--oc-shadow-hover: 0 8px 28px rgba(0,0,0,.14);--oc-radius: 8px;--oc-tab-height: 60px;--oc-nav-height: 82px;--oc-nav-height-mobile: 76px}.oc-collection-categories-section{background:var(--oc-bg);padding:50px 0;position:relative}.oc-sticky-bar{position:fixed;top:var(--oc-nav-height);left:0;right:0;z-index:10;background:#fff;backdrop-filter:saturate(180%) blur(12px);-webkit-backdrop-filter:saturate(180%) blur(12px);border-bottom:1px solid var(--oc-border);height:var(--oc-tab-height);display:flex;align-items:center;transform:translateY(-110%);transition:transform .36s cubic-bezier(.4,0,.2,1),opacity .36s ease;opacity:0;pointer-events:none}.oc-sticky-bar.is-visible{transform:translateY(0);opacity:1;pointer-events:auto}.oc-sticky-inner{margin:0 auto;padding:0 24px;width:100%;display:flex;align-items:center;gap:20px;position:relative}.oc-swiper-wrap{flex:1;min-width:0;overflow:hidden;position:relative}.oc-tab-swiper .swiper-wrapper{display:flex;align-items:center;transition-timing-function:ease!important}.oc-tab-swiper .swiper-slide{width:auto!important;flex-shrink:0}.oc-tab-btn{display:inline-flex;align-items:center;justify-content:center;white-space:nowrap;padding:10px;border-radius:8px;font-size:14px;font-weight:700;color:var(--oc-text);background:#f6f6f6;border:none;cursor:pointer;text-decoration:none;transition:color .2s,background .2s;letter-spacing:-.01em;font-family:inherit;line-height:1}.oc-tab-btn.is-active{color:#fff!important;background:var(--oc-primary)}.oc-arrow{flex-shrink:0;width:60px;height:44px;border-radius:48px;background:#0000000a;cursor:pointer;display:flex;align-items:center;justify-content:center}.oc-arrow:hover{background:#0000001a}.oc-arrow svg{width:24px;height:24px}.oc-arrow svg path{stroke:var(--oc-text-muted);stroke-width:2;fill:none;stroke-linecap:round;stroke-linejoin:round;transition:stroke .2s}.oc-arrow.swiper-button-disabled{opacity:0}.oc-hide-arrows .oc-arrow{display:none}.oc-sticky-inner .oc-arrow{position:relative}.oc-sticky-inner .oc-arrow-prev:before{background:linear-gradient(90deg,#fff 16.5%,#ffffff1a 98.42%);inset-inline-end:-78px}.oc-sticky-inner .oc-arrow-next:before{background:linear-gradient(273deg,#fff 16.5%,#ffffff1a 98.42%);inset-inline-start:-78px}.oc-sticky-inner .oc-arrow:before{content:"";width:58px;height:100%;top:0;pointer-events:none;position:absolute;z-index:2}.oc-cards-section{position:relative;padding:0 80px}.oc-cards-swiper-wrap{overflow:hidden}.oc-cards-swiper .swiper-wrapper{display:flex;align-items:stretch}.oc-cards-swiper .swiper-slide{height:auto;background:none}.oc-card{display:flex;width:185px;flex-direction:column;gap:10px;align-items:center;text-align:center;background:var(--oc-card-bg);border-radius:var(--oc-radius);padding:20px 10px;cursor:pointer;text-decoration:none;color:inherit;height:100%}.oc-card__img-wrap{width:100px;height:100px;overflow:hidden;display:flex;align-items:center;justify-content:center;flex-shrink:0}.oc-card__img-wrap img{width:100%;height:100%;object-fit:contain;transition:transform .3s ease}.oc-card:hover .oc-card__img-wrap img{transform:scale(1.06)}.oc-card__label{font-size:16px;font-weight:700;color:var(--oc-text);line-height:1.3;letter-spacing:-.01em}.oc-card.is-active .oc-card__label{color:var(--oc-primary)}.oc-cards-nav{display:flex;justify-content:center;gap:8px;margin-top:0;position:absolute;top:50%;transform:translateY(-50%);left:0;right:0;pointer-events:none;z-index:1}.oc-cards-nav .oc-arrow{pointer-events:auto;position:absolute;top:-22px}.oc-cards-nav .oc-arrow-prev{left:0}.oc-cards-nav .oc-arrow-next{right:0}.oc-cards-nav .oc-arrow-prev:before{background:linear-gradient(90deg,#f7f7f7 16.5%,#f7f7f71a 98.42%);inset-inline-end:-78px}.oc-cards-nav .oc-arrow-next:before{background:linear-gradient(273deg,#f7f7f7 16.5%,#f7f7f71a 98.42%);inset-inline-start:-78px}.oc-cards-nav .oc-arrow:before{content:"";width:58px;height:170px;top:-63px;pointer-events:none;position:absolute}@media(max-width:1660px)and (min-width:769px){.oc-collection-categories-section{padding:5rem 0}.oc-sticky-inner{padding:0 2.4rem;gap:2rem}.oc-tab-btn{padding:1rem;font-size:1.4rem}.oc-arrow{width:6rem;height:4.4rem}.oc-arrow svg{width:2.4rem;height:2.4rem}.oc-sticky-inner .oc-arrow-prev:before{inset-inline-end:-7.8rem}.oc-sticky-inner .oc-arrow-next:before{inset-inline-start:-7.8rem}.oc-sticky-inner .oc-arrow:before{width:5.8rem}.oc-cards-section{padding:0 8rem}.oc-card{width:18.5rem;padding:2rem 1rem;gap:1rem}.oc-card__img-wrap{width:10rem;height:10rem}.oc-card__label{font-size:1.6rem}.oc-cards-nav{gap:.8rem}.oc-cards-nav .oc-arrow{top:-2.2rem}.oc-cards-nav .oc-arrow-prev:before{inset-inline-end:-7.8rem}.oc-cards-nav .oc-arrow-next:before{inset-inline-start:-7.8rem}.oc-cards-nav .oc-arrow:before{width:5.8rem;height:17rem;top:-6.3rem}}@media(max-width:768px){.oc-collection-categories-section{padding:30px 0}.oc-cards-section{display:none}.oc-sticky-bar{display:none!important}.oc-mob-bar{position:sticky;top:var(--oc-nav-height-mobile);z-index:0;background:#fff;height:42px;display:flex;align-items:center;gap:4px;border-radius:43px;overflow:hidden}.oc-mob-bar .oc-swiper-flex{flex:1;min-width:0;overflow:hidden;border-radius:43px}.oc-mob-bar .swiper-slide{width:auto!important}.oc-mob-item{display:flex;align-items:center;gap:10px;padding:0 4px;text-decoration:none;color:var(--oc-text);white-space:nowrap}.oc-mob-item__pill{display:inline-flex;align-items:center;padding:8px 18px;border-radius:43px;background:var(--oc-primary);color:#fff;font-size:14px;font-weight:600;line-height:1;flex-shrink:0;white-space:nowrap}.oc-mob-item__next{font-size:14px;font-weight:500;color:var(--oc-text);flex-shrink:0;white-space:nowrap}.oc-mob-item__chevron{display:flex;align-items:center;flex-shrink:0}.oc-mob-item__chevron svg{width:16px;height:16px}.oc-mob-item__chevron svg path{stroke:var(--oc-text-muted);stroke-width:2.2;fill:none;stroke-linecap:round;stroke-linejoin:round}.oc-mobile-tab-btn{display:flex;padding:11px 30px;justify-content:center;align-items:center;border-radius:43px;font-size:14px;font-weight:700}.oc-mobile-tab-btn.is-active{background:var(--oc-primary);color:#fff!important}.oc-mobile-arrow{flex-shrink:0;border-radius:48px;background:#fff;cursor:pointer;display:flex;align-items:center;justify-content:center;position:absolute;z-index:11;height:42px}.oc-mobile-arrow svg{width:18px;height:18px}.oc-mobile-arrow svg path{stroke:var(--oc-text-muted);stroke-width:2;fill:none;stroke-linecap:round;stroke-linejoin:round;transition:stroke .2s}.oc-mobile-arrow.js-mob-prev{left:0}.oc-mobile-arrow.js-mob-next{right:0}.oc-mobile-arrow.js-mob-prev:before{background-image:linear-gradient(90deg,rgba(134,134,139,.07),transparent);inset-inline-end:-10px}.oc-mobile-arrow.js-mob-next:before{background-image:linear-gradient(270deg,rgba(134,134,139,.07),transparent);inset-inline-start:-10px}.oc-mobile-arrow:before{content:"";width:10px;height:100%;position:absolute;top:0}.oc-mobile-arrow.swiper-button-disabled{opacity:0}}@media(min-width:769px){.oc-mob-bar{display:none!important}}
/*# sourceMappingURL=/cdn/shop/t/208/assets/oc-collection-categories.css.map */
